The Importance of Fascia Soffit and Guttering

Fascia soffit and guttering play an important part in keeping your roof, home walls, windows and foundations dry and free from water damage. Soffits and fascias are typically made from aluminum or wood however, now UPVC is an increasingly popular choice for these essential components.

UPVC fascia boards come in various styles and colors to be a perfect match with your existing roof. They're also more durable and easier to maintain than wooden ones.

Soffits are affixed to the roof overhang. They can be made out of a variety of different materials. There are vinyl, wood and aluminum alternatives. Each has its own requirements for maintenance and aesthetic appeal. For instance, wood soffits come with a an old-fashioned, classic appearance and might require more frequent care than other materials. Vinyl and aluminum options however are low maintenance and long-lasting.

A soffit lets air circulate through your attic and helps to keep moisture and pests away from your roof. These vents are also ideal for drawing warm air into your attic, which reduces heat loss and helping your home stay energy efficient. To ensure that your soffit is maintained, it's recommended that you inspect it for bird droppings and other debris on a periodic interval, and then clean it with a broom or brush. Also, you must look for hornet, bee nests, or wasps.

Maintenance

If you're considering replacing your roof or upgrading your gutters, it's crucial to include fascia and soffit in your renovations. These little components don't get much attention, but they have a huge impact on the look and function of your home.

Fascia boards provide a smooth transition between your roof and the walls of your house, and they can be finished in a variety of colours and materials to suit your style and architectural design. Having well-maintained fascia and soffits replacement near me boards will enhance your curb appeal, and help keep the overall appearance of your property in good order.

Soffits assist in moving air through your attic, allowing heat to escape and bring in fresh, cool air. It is possible for heat to build up inside your attic, causing condensation damage. This can cause mold to form, as well as mildew and other issues.

In winter, insufficient ventilation can lead to the formation of ice dams. They develop when heat from the attic melts the snow that is on your eaves. The snow then freezes in the cold air beneath it. In time, this could bring moisture back into your attic, which can cause wood framing to rot and other issues.

The soffit and guttering replacement near me and the fascia play a crucial role in the management of water. Top-quality roofline components ensure rainwater is effectively channelled away from your structure to avoid it from infiltrating the foundations, walls and other parts of your structure. A well-maintained roofline will also help to avoid water damage, rot and mould and protect your property's value.

Soffits and fascias, despite the fact that they are constructed from sturdy materials such as uPVC and aluminium will still require regular maintenance cleaning, repairs and cleaning to keep them functional. These parts are exposed to the elements 24 hours a day and may require sanding staining or painting to keep them looking their best. Inspecting your soffits and fascias regularly-particularly after severe weather-will allow you to spot potential problems before they become more serious.

Fascia-and-Soffit-Replacement.pngSoffits and fascias may be damaged by a number of elements, including storms, heavy winds, birds and other wildlife, and pests such as squirrels and mice. Identifying and repairing these issues quickly will avoid costly repairs and maintenance.
